行业资讯

云远程linux服务器租用全攻略:从选型到日常运维

2025-10-09 2:56:21 行业资讯 浏览:2次


最近想把一个项目从本地拖到云端,云远程linux服务器租用这个话题像春天的风一样吹进了开发者的群里。市场上厂商、镜像、网络、价格、SLA五花八门,如何在不踩坑的前提下快速落地,是很多小伙伴关心的实际问题。本文基于多篇公开资料的梳理与对比,结合实际使用场景,给出一个尽量贴近真实需求的选购与运维指南,帮助你在最短的时间内把服务器从开箱到稳定运行落地。

首先要认清的一点是,云端的远程linux服务器不是一个单一的“神器”,它更像是一组工具的集合:硬件资源、虚拟化层、网络出入口、镜像及运维工具,以及你对安全与备份的约束。不同的业务场景对这些要素的侧重点不同:如果你是跑Web应用,延迟和吞吐可能是第一性需求;如果是数据分析或离线任务,稳定性、成本以及存储速率同样关键。通过对比多篇技术评测、云厂商官方文档和开发者社区的讨论,可以把需求分解成几个可操作的维度。

在选云前,先明确几条关键参数:区域与可用区对延迟的影响、CPU核心数和是否按vCPU计费、内存容量、存储类型与容量、带宽与出入口带宽、以及快照、备份和恢复策略。不同云商对于同等规格的定价往往差异较大,甚至同一商家在不同区域的优惠也不同,因此在预算允许的情况下,优先把区域与网络质量作为第一优先级来考虑。与此同时,镜像生态也要看清楚:Ubuntu、Debian、CentOS/AlmaLinux等主流发行版的维护周期、预装软件及安全更新节奏,直接影响你上线后的运维成本。

云远程linux服务器租用

关于网络与带宽,公网出口带宽、数据中心的对外网路质量、以及是否提供DDoS防护都是要点。你可以把测试延迟、丢包率和吞吐率作为选型的重要指标之一,尤其是对需要对外提供API或站点的应用来说,用户的地理分布会决定你最终的服务器落地点。一个常见的做法是先选一个性价比高的小型实例,用于上线验证与对比,再逐步扩容到生产环境。若你对性能边际有严格要求,可以考虑选择支持热升级或弹性扩容的方案,以应对突发流量。

硬件参数方面,CPU和内存的搭配要结合负载预估。轻量应用可能用2核4G就足够,而中大型网站或并发任务往往需要8核16G以上,甚至更高。存储方面,SSD或NVMe可以显著提升I/O性能,尤其是数据库和日志密集型应用。对于数据安全,优先选择具备快照、异地备份和高可用选项的存储方案,同时确认快照的保留周期、恢复时间目标(RTO)和数据保全策略。

镜像与操作系统选择直接影响上线速度。大多数云服务商都提供常见的Linux发行版镜像,但注意查看镜像的维护状态与默认安全配置。长期运维中,使用公钥认证而非密码登录、关闭不必要的端口、设置防火墙规则以及定期更新内核与软件,是降低被攻击概率的最直接手段。另外,一些云厂商提供即开即用的开发栈镜像(如LAMP、LEMP、Node+Mongo等),对加速上线有很大帮助,但要注意这些镜像的安全基线是否符合你的合规要求。

在安全方面,SSH和密钥管理是门槛最低且回报最高的区域。建议创建非root用户、给该用户赋予必要的sudo权限,并且强制使用密钥对登录而禁用基于密码的认证。为了提升防护,结合fail2ban或类似工具对登录尝试进行限频,搭配云端防火墙策略,可以有效抵御暴力破解。若你的应用需要对外开放端口,端口管理要做到“最小开放、最强验证”,尽量避免把管理端口暴露在公网。对云服务商的VPC/私有网络、子网和路由表进行合理规划,使得不同业务线之间的流量可控、可审计。

运维自动化是降本增效的关键。备份与快照是最基本的保障,定期对数据库和文件系统进行一致性备份,并把备份数据放在不同地域或异地存储中。同时,设置监控告警、自动重启策略与自动扩容/缩容能力,可以在业务波动时保持稳定性。使用Ansible、Terraform等基础设施即代码工具,有助于把部署、扩容、降级变成可重复、可追溯的流程,减少人为错误。对于日志管理,集中化收集与分析能帮助快速定位故障来源。若你的业务需要高可用架构,可以考虑跨区域容灾或冗余部署,辅以健康检查和自动故障切换能力。

成本与性价比是每次选型时都会被放大的因素。云服务器的价格结构通常包括基础实例价格、网络带宽费、存储费以及额外服务费。智慧地把区域、实例类型和存储类型搭配起来,往往能拿到比单纯追求性价比更优的综合体验。对比时别只看月价数字,还要留意实际的带宽出入口、快照与备份的成本,以及长期运维的隐性成本,如跨区域数据传输费、镜像更新的频率等。很多时候,选择一个略贵但稳定性更高的方案,反而在长期运维中省下更多的人力与时间成本。

选型的实操步骤可以这么展开:先给应用落地设定一个基线配置(CPU、内存、存储、带宽),再根据区域可用性和价格对比候选厂商。其次确认镜像与操作系统的版本与安全基线,明确是否需要预装开发栈或数据库。接着评估网络质量、DDoS防护、备份策略以及快照恢复测试的可行性。最后在小规模试用阶段进行压力测试,记录指标并对比不同配置的成本与性能,逐步放大到生产环境。

在实际操作中,很多人会被“可用区宕机、镜像不更新、备份失败”等细节绕晕头。要点其实并不多:确保关键系统具备备份与快照、备份能放到异地、定期进行恢复演练、并且把监控告警设定在你能快速响应的范围内。对数据库而言,考虑使用专门的数据库实例或对数据库进行分离部署,以降低单点故障对整个应用的影响。对前端和后端服务,适度采用容器化和编排工具,可以让部署更灵活,扩展也更自然。与此同时,日常运维中的文档化也不可少,记录每次变更、每次容量调整,以及遇到的问题和解决办法,长期看能降低重复劳动的成本。

顺便插一句广告,玩游戏想要赚零花钱就上七评赏金榜,网站地址:bbs.77.ink。回到正题,选择云远程linux服务器并不是一次性决策,而是一个随时间、业务和技术栈演进的过程。只要你把需求、成本、性能、可维护性放在同一张表里对比,通常都能找到一个平衡点,让云端运行像在家里一样舒适顺手。

很多新手会问:云端租用和自建机房比起来,究竟省不省心?回答是:省心的前提是你愿意花时间去学习云厂商的产品线、计费规则和常见运维模式。一旦把常用镜像、SSH策略、监控告警、备份流程和自动化脚本写好,并放进版本控制,日常运维就会变得像日常打卡一样简单。你可以把初期的产出视为投资,随着经验的积累,后续的扩展会越发高效,也更容易把预算花在真正提升业务价值的地方。只要保持对参数的敏感性、对稳定性的执着,以及对安全的坚持,云端服务器就会像一台“可靠的伙伴”陪你走过从原型到规模化的每一个阶段。

当你把这套思路运用到具体场景时,往往会发现:有些业务需要跨区域容灾,有些需要低延迟的边缘节点,有些则适合按需弹性伸缩。无论是哪种情况,做好基线配置、建立可重复的部署流程、并持续对系统性故障进行演练,都是让云端运维变得稳健的关键。越深入理解云端的资源管理与网络架构,你就越能把“租用服务器”的概念转化为“可控的生产力”,把复杂的技术语言变成日常的操作规范。只是有一个小谜题需要你去破解:当参数调到极致,系统却稳如泰山,究竟是谁在掌舵?